| After having two vaginal births I pee myself when I exercise, cough and sneeze. I've seen a urogynecologist and he talked to me about having the TVT procedure to help support the ureter/bladder and to stop the leaking. I'm a little nervous about having the mesh in my body. Anyone else look into this or do it? Would love to hear feedback on the procedure and who you used. |

1. keep kegeling
2. if it is affecting your life (you wet your pants in public, or you have to wear a pad every day or have back pain) consult a PT. Try Pat Strott Wheatley @ Physical Therapy for Women, 1460 Ritchie Highway, Suite 201, Arnold, MD 21012, (410) 974-0922 Read this... http://empoweredbirth.typepad.com/empowering_birth_blog/2009/09/pelvic-floor.html http://www.gynpain.com/index.html - in Towson, MD (just north of Baltimore) Here's their list of DC-area PTs: gynpain.com/resources/PHYSICAL+THERAPY+LIST.doc I know women who used PT to solve their incontinence problems and it worked very well. |
